簡體   English   中英

盡管在 Windows 的 VS Code 中安裝了字體並激活了連字,但仍無法顯示 FiraCode

[英]Can't get FiraCode to show despite the font installed and ligatures activated in VS Code in Windows

在我的設置中,我有:

“editor.fontLigatures”:是的,
"editor.fontFamily": "Fira Code, Comic Sans MS, Tahoma, Consolas",

我已經嘗試過(根據這個)撇號、空格和大寫字母的不同組合。 無論我做什么,我都會讓 Comic Sans 流行起來(或者如果我只指定 Fira Code 而不指定輔助字體,那么會是一些普通的、奇怪的垃圾。

我確認我已經從他們的 GitHub安裝了所有字體,並且我可以在我的文本處理器的列表中看到這些字體(當然,當使用所述字體鍵入時它們看起來也應該如此)。 我還嘗試使用choco install FiraCode使過程變甜,報告為成功。

連字設置為 true,如上所示。 安裝了最新版本的 VSC,系統重新啟動到可笑的邊緣。 我幾乎沒有擴展程序,而我擁有的那些很少,我已停用。

我還能做些什么來解決問題?

就我而言,我下載了 Fira Code v2,而沒有先卸載 v1。 而且我認為它不會同時安裝兩個版本。 因此,在 Windows 中,轉到您的設置/字體設置並搜索 Fira 代碼 - 那里會有一個卸載按鈕。

安裝 v2 后,(安裝說明https://github.com/tonsky/FiraCode/wiki/Installing )您安裝的變體,例如LightRegular 、 Medium , Bold and Retina` 將與版本號一起列出。

然后我肯定會在嘗試讓 Fira Code 和字體連字在 vscode 中工作之前重新啟動你的計算機。 另請參閱vscode: update to stylistic sets using font ligatures with Fira Code for some gothchas with ligatures。

然后在 vscode 中更改字體后,我也會重新加載 vscode。 這些設置對我有用:

"editor.fontFamily": "Fira Code",
"editor.fontLigatures":"'zero', 'ss02', 'ss03', 'ss04', 'ss05', 'calt'",

如果您想要 Fira Code 提供的其他風格集。 出於某種原因,最后的calt是使其余大部分工作所必需的。 有關更多信息,請參見上面的 SO 問題鏈接。

您好,使用此設置只需選擇 fira 代碼字體

"editor.fontFamily": "Fira Code",
"editor.fontLigatures": true,

並下載此字體https://github.com/tonsky/FiraCode/blob/master/distr/otf/FiraCode-Bold.otf

我遇到了同樣的問題,我沒有使用Fira Code ,而是使用了fira code ,然后我重新啟動了 VS Code,然后我在編輯器中得到了預期的字體。

我用這個

“editor.fontLigatures”:是的,
"editor.fontFamily": "'Cascadia 代碼'"

為我工作不知道為什么

我遇到了同樣的問題,安裝字體后重新啟動系統(Windows 10)修復了它。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M